Subject: Static-analysis baseline for Quartzline plugins

Hi Renna,

Welcome to the on-call rotation. One thing that trips people up: the Quartzline scanner compares plugin submissions against a baseline file, so pre-existing warnings don't block builds. If a plugin author reports false failures, it usually means the baseline is stale and needs regeneration. Don't edit it by hand. Steps for regenerating and committing a new baseline are on the internal page here.

runbook for tagug-hafog: https://jira.lumiclabs.internal/projects/pages/pages/9773c0d8

**Retrying Failed Exports**

When an export job in Quillhaven fails, it lands in the dead-letter queue with a retry budget of three attempts. The scheduler picks these up every fifteen minutes, so most transient failures resolve on their own. If a job exhausts its budget, ping whoever is on rotation before requeueing manually, since duplicate exports have caused customer confusion in the past. The full retry runbook, including queue-inspection commands, lives on the internal page below.

wiki page, bawig-yawep: https://jenkins.nelvrotech.local/ticket/build/projects/view/view/pages/view/a285c2b5588ad4f337d9b5f2

Ticket: Docweave linter flags valid anchor links as broken

The Docweave linter in the Brindlewood docs repo reports false positives for anchors generated from headings containing em dashes. Root cause appears to be the slugifier update in release 2.9. Future maintainers should check the normalization table before touching the regex. The failing run's trace token follows.

session token of kahog-bahif = htk9_f63daec35

### ALERT: PICKWISE-OPTIMIZER-STALL

The Pickwise pick-list optimizer at the Brindleford warehouse has stopped emitting routes for over ten minutes. Pickers fall back to static lists; throughput drops fast. Restart the optimizer pod first; if routes don't resume in five minutes, escalate. The Pickwise maintainers on the Corvel Logistics team can be reached here.

escalation mailbox, kaweg-kahif: druwyn.sordor@nelvroworks.corp